Chondral Differentiation of Induced Pluripotent Stem Cells Without Progression Into the Endochondral Pathway
1 Nov 2019
Abstract excerpt
A major problem with chondrocytes derived in vitro from stem cells is undesired hypertrophic degeneration, to which articular chondrocytes (ACs) are resistant. As progenitors of all adult tissues, induced pluripotent stem cells (iPSCs) are in theory able to form stable articular cartilage.
